Keri Russell has signed on to star alongside Brendan Fraser and Harrison Ford in the untitled drama for CBS Films.

The film is based on a true story and will be the first film to be produced by the new company.

Russell will play Aileen Crowley, a mother who is trying to provide a normal life for her three children, two who suffer from a deadly neuromuscular disease known as Pompe while her husband (Fraser) and unconventional scientist Robert Stonehill (Ford) try to find a cure before it’s too late.

Tom Vaughn will direct and Nelson Jacobs (The Water Horse) wrote the screen play. 

Russell most recently appeared in Disney’s Bedtime Stories with Adam Sandler and has received overwhelmingly positive feedback for her role in the Waitress. However, she is best known for her role as the title character on the WB network’s TV drama, Felicity, which aired from 1998 through 2002.

Filming is expected to begin on April 6, 2009.
